1、程序员全栈是什么意思
程序员全栈是什么意思
程序员全栈(Full Stack Developer)是指掌握多个技术领域的程序员。世界不断变化,技术也在高速发展,因此,现代的程序员需要具备全面的技术知识和技能,能够进行精确的代码编写,以及各种技术的整合和应用。这就是为什么全栈开发人员如此重要。
全栈开发人员可以同时处理前端和后端开发任务。他们熟悉各种编程语言、网络协议、数据库、服务器配置和操作系统。他们能够通过编写HTML、CSS和JavaScript来设计和构建用户友好的用户界面,同时也能够处理服务器端逻辑和数据库操作。他们对整个软件开发过程有全面的掌握,能够从问题分析、需求定义到软件设计、开发和测试的各个环节进行协调和执行。
程序员全栈的优势在于他们可以进行全方位的开发工作,而不需要依赖其他团队成员。他们可以高效地进行项目管理和开发,减少了资源和时间的浪费。此外,他们也可以更灵活地应对市场和业务需求的变化,更好地理解和解决问题。他们的知识广度和深度使他们成为高度能力的技术专家。
然而,成为一个真正的程序员全栈并不容易。掌握多个技术领域需要持续学习和投入大量时间和精力。同时,深入学习一个领域也是非常困难的,因此全栈开发人员需要在不断学习和实践中不断提升自己。
总结来说,程序员全栈是一种技术专家,具备前端和后端开发知识和技能,能够在软件开发的各个环节进行协调和执行。他们的多领域知识使他们成为高效的开发者,并能够灵活应对市场变化和业务需求。虽然成为全栈开发人员并不容易,但他们的能力和价值在现代软件开发中是不可替代的。
2、小程序开发用什么编程语言
小程序开发用什么编程语言?
小程序是一种在移动设备上使用的应用程序,它具有快速加载、独立运行的特点,可以通过微信、支付宝等平台进行访问和使用。那么,小程序开发需要用什么编程语言呢?
目前,主流的小程序开发平台有微信小程序和支付宝小程序。微信小程序使用的编程语言是JavaScript,同时也支持CSS和HTML5的相关技术。JavaScript是一种非常流行的编程语言,具有简单易学、灵活性强的特点,特别适合用于移动端应用的开发。除了JavaScript,微信小程序还支持一些其他的编程语言,如TypeScript等。
支付宝小程序也是使用JavaScript进行开发的,并且支持CSS和HTML5的相关技术。支付宝小程序中,开发者可以使用JavaScript进行逻辑层的开发,使用XML进行视图层的开发,使用CSS进行样式层的开发。
除了JavaScript,小程序开发还可以使用一些其他的编程语言。例如,使用Python语言可以通过Taro框架进行开发,实现同时兼容微信、支付宝和百度等多个小程序平台的应用。使用Java语言可以借助于一些框架和工具,实现小程序的开发。
小程序开发使用的主要是JavaScript这样的脚本语言,但也支持其他编程语言的开发,根据个人的喜好和需求进行选择即可。无论使用哪种编程语言进行小程序开发,都需要掌握相应语言的语法和技术,并了解小程序开发的特点和要求,才能创造出稳定、高效的小程序应用。
3、全栈工程师工资一般多少
全栈工程师工资一般多少?
全栈工程师是一种具备前端和后端开发能力的多面手工程师,他们可以独立完成整个项目的开发工作。由于全栈工程师的技能需求较高,所以他们的工资相对也较为可观。
根据行业调研数据显示,全栈工程师的工资水平与其经验、地区和公司规模等因素密切相关。一般来说,全栈工程师的起薪在10,000到15,000人民币之间。随着工作经验的增加,工资水平也会逐步提升。一些具备丰富经验的全栈工程师,其年薪甚至可以超过40万人民币。
此外,地区和公司规模也会对全栈工程师的工资产生影响。一线城市如北京、上海等相对发达地区的全栈工程师工资普遍较高,而二、三线城市则会相对较低。同时,大型知名互联网公司对全栈工程师的需求较高,也会提供更高的薪资水平。
然而,需要注意的是,全栈工程师的工资差异比较大,不同公司、不同行业的工资水平也有所不同。此外,全栈工程师的工资也与个人的技能水平和能力密切相关。通过不断学习和提升,工程师可以提升自己的工资水平。
综上所述,全栈工程师的工资一般在10,000到15,000人民币之间,但具体的工资水平会受到地区、公司规模和个人能力等因素的影响。对于想要成为全栈工程师的人来说,不仅要具备全面的技能,还要不断提升自己,才能获得更好的工资待遇。
4、全栈程序员要学哪些东西
全栈程序员是近年来兴起的一个热门职业,他们具备了全方位的技能,能够从前端到后端开发,从数据库到服务器管理,实现应用的全程开发。那么,作为一名全栈程序员,要学哪些东西呢?
全栈程序员需要掌握多种编程语言,比如JavaScript、Python、Java等。通过掌握不同的编程语言,全栈程序员可以根据具体项目的需求选择合适的语言来进行开发。
全栈程序员需要熟悉前端开发技术,包括HTML、CSS和JavaScript等。他们需要能够设计出具有吸引力和用户友好的用户界面,并且能够通过JavaScript实现交互功能。
同时,全栈程序员还需要了解后端开发技术,比如数据库和服务器管理。熟悉数据库技术可以帮助他们设计和管理数据存储系统,而服务器管理技术可以帮助他们确保应用的稳定性和安全性。
此外,全栈程序员还需要学习版本控制系统,比如Git,来管理代码的版本和协作开发。掌握这项技能可以使他们更好地与团队合作,并且能够更好地管理和维护代码。
全栈程序员还需要具备良好的沟通能力和问题解决能力。沟通能力可以帮助他们与团队成员、客户等有效地交流,而问题解决能力可以帮助他们快速定位和解决开发过程中遇到的问题。
综上所述,作为一名全栈程序员,需要学习的东西非常多。除了掌握多种编程语言和前端后端开发技术外,还需要学习版本控制系统、沟通能力和问题解决能力等。只有不断学习和充实自己,全栈程序员才能在快速变化的科技领域中保持竞争优势。
本文地址:https://gpu.xuandashi.com/83993.html,转载请说明来源于:渲大师
声明:本站部分内容来自网络,如无特殊说明或标注,均为本站原创发布。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。分享目的仅供大家学习与参考,不代表本站立场!